inferiority
noun
[ ɪnˌfɪərɪˈɒrɪti ]
• the condition of being lower in status or quality than another or others.
• "they were exiled or degraded to a position of inferiority"

Origin:
late 16th century: probably from medieval Latin inferioritas, from Latin inferior ‘lower’.
